205 Moorside Road, Drighlington, Bradford, BD11 1JH is a freehold detached property built between 1950-1966. The property offers approximately 872 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have three b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£199,169 , which equates to approximately £228 per square foot. It was last sold on 1 Apr 2021 for £160,000. Since then, the value has increased by £39,169, representing a 24.5% increase, or approximately 5.2% per year.

The current estimated value of £199,169 is:

  • 7.7% lower than the average property price on Moorside Road
  • 26.4% lower than the average in the BD11 1JH postcode area
  • and 8.2% higher than the average price for Bradford as a whole

This property has had 2 EPC inspections with recorded tenure information. It was recorded as owner-occupied both times. This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 12 October 2019,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

EPC Summary

205 Moorside Road, Drighlington, Bradford, Leeds, West Yorkshire, BD11 1JH has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of E, based on the latest assessment carried out on 12 Oct 2019.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are mostly double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 14 Aug 2009, when the property was rated F. Since then, the rating has improved to E, with the energy efficiency score increasing by 37.9%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ency improving from average to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The hot water system was changed from from main system, no cylinderstat to from main system, with its energy efficiency improving from poor to good.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 250 mm loft insulation to pitched, no insulation (assumed), changing energy efficiency from good to very poor.
  • The windows were upgraded from single glazed to mostly double glazing.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 5%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 75%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from very poor to very good.
